Abstract

A two-step method for investigating the stiffnesses and failure loads of vertebral bodies is presented. It is based on the representation of the spine in a global finite element model of structural elements. A detailed model of two interconnected vertebrae and an intervertebral disc was implemented. Calculations on this model are shown which illustrate the dependencies of structural stiffnesses on vertebral body properties. These structural stiffnesses can then be used to represent the spine in the global model.
